The Verdict: Which is Better?

When placing Organic Vegetarian Baked Beans and California Pitted Prunes Dried Plums side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.

For calorie-conscious consumers, Organic Vegetarian Baked Beans is the clear winner. With 119 fewer calories per 100g than its competitor, it allows for more volume while keeping your energy intake in check.

In terms of sugar control, Organic Vegetarian Baked Beans takes the lead with only 7.69g of sugar per 100g, whereas California Pitted Prunes Dried Plums contains 37.5g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.

Looking to build muscle? Organic Vegetarian Baked Beans offers a protein boost with 6.15g per 100g, outperforming California Pitted Prunes Dried Plums in this category.
